What Is IPTV?
IPTV (Internet Protocol Television) delivers television content over an internet connection instead of traditional cable or satellite infrastructure. Instead of relying on physical wiring or dish signals, users stream channels directly through apps on Smart TVs, Firestick devices, Android boxes, smartphones, or laptops.
This model allows greater flexibility, better customization, and often more competitive pricing compared to legacy providers.

IPTV stands for Internet Protocol Television. Instead of receiving television through cable wires or satellite signals, content is delivered over an internet connection. That means you can stream live channels, sports events, movies, and series directly on devices like Smart TVs, Firestick, Android boxes, tablets, or even your phone.
The biggest difference is freedom. You are not tied to one box in your living room. You are not forced into a rigid channel lineup. You are not stuck in a long contract that makes cancellation difficult.

The End of Traditional Cable Frustration
For years, cable companies operated in a way that left customers frustrated. Introductory pricing would suddenly increase. Extra fees would appear for HD access, sports packages, regional content, or additional rooms. Customer service often felt slow and unhelpful.
Consumers today are more aware. They compare options. They look at value. And when they see that an IPTV subscription can provide thousands of channels, live sports, international content, and large video on demand libraries without the same rigid structure, it becomes an easy comparison.
It is not just about price. It is about control.
With IPTV, users can choose devices they already own. They can install apps easily. They can switch plans without dealing with physical hardware or technician visits. That convenience matters in 2026 more than ever.
IPTV in USA and the Demand for Live Sports
Sports play a huge role in American entertainment. NFL, NBA, MLB, NHL, UFC, boxing, college sports, and international competitions all attract millions of viewers. Missing a game is not an option for serious fans.
One reason IPTV in USA has expanded is because viewers want reliable access to live sports without juggling multiple subscriptions. Instead of paying separately for cable, sports add-ons, and streaming platforms, many people prefer having everything accessible through one IPTV subscription.
Sports fans also care about quality. Nobody wants buffering during a final quarter or championship fight. That is why service stability, server quality, and stream consistency are critical factors when choosing a provider.
Reliable IPTV services focus heavily on server infrastructure, load balancing, and backup systems. The goal is simple. When a major event is happening, the stream should work.

What to Look for in a Quality IPTV Subscription
Not all services are equal. When searching for IPTV in USA, users should consider a few key factors.
First, stream stability. A good provider invests in strong servers that can handle high traffic during peak hours.
Second, channel organization and user interface. If navigation is confusing, the experience becomes frustrating quickly.
Third, support. Even with stable systems, questions can arise. Fast, clear customer assistance improves overall trust.
Fourth, compatibility. A reliable IPTV subscription should support popular devices without complicated setups.
These practical factors matter more than flashy marketing.
